The Amulet Series by Kazu Kibuishi

After the tragic death of their father, Emily and Navin move with their mother to the home of her deceased great-grandfather, but the strange house proves to be dangerous. Before long, a sinister creature lures the kids´ mom through a door in the basement. Em and Navin, desperate not to lose her, follow her into an underground world inhabited by demons, robots, and talking animals.

Eventually, they enlist the help of a small mechanical rabbit named Miskit. Together with Miskit, they face the most terrifying monster of all, and Em finally has the chance to save someone she loves.

All of the Amulet books are action packed adventures with unexpected turns of events!! You definitely don’t see a lot of the twists coming!!

The themes tend to be family, friendship, loyalty, trusting your instincts and believing in yourself! There is also a lot of picking yourself up after a fall and staying strong! Remembering what’s important!
